C語言 for循環(huán)的嵌套題_第1頁
C語言 for循環(huán)的嵌套題_第2頁
C語言 for循環(huán)的嵌套題_第3頁
C語言 for循環(huán)的嵌套題_第4頁
C語言 for循環(huán)的嵌套題_第5頁
已閱讀5頁,還剩5頁未讀 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

1、第33、34課時(shí)for循環(huán)的嵌套實(shí)驗(yàn)題一:1、 下面有關(guān)for循環(huán)的正確描述是:Dfor循環(huán)只能用于循環(huán)次數(shù)已經(jīng)確定的情況for循環(huán)是先執(zhí)行循環(huán)體語句,后判斷表達(dá)式在for循環(huán)中,不能用break語句跳出循環(huán)體for循環(huán)的循環(huán)體語句中,可以包含多條語句,但必須用花括號(hào) 括起來2、對(duì)for (表達(dá)式1;表達(dá)式3)可理解為:Bfor(表達(dá)式1; 0;表達(dá)式3)for(表達(dá)式1;1;表達(dá)式3)for(表達(dá)式1;表達(dá)式1;表達(dá)式3)for(表達(dá)式1;表達(dá)式3;表達(dá)式3)3、若i為整型變量,則以下循環(huán)執(zhí)行次數(shù)是:Bfor (i=2;2=0;)printf(%d,i-);無限次 B) 0次 C) 1次 D

2、) 2次4、以下for循環(huán)的執(zhí)行次數(shù)是:Cfor (x=0,y=0;(y=123)&(x4); x+);是無限循環(huán)B)循環(huán)次數(shù)不定C)執(zhí)行4次 D)執(zhí)行3次解析:第一次:;y=123&04 成立 x+ x=1 ;第二次:(y=123)&(14)成立,x+今x=2第三次:(y=123) &(24)成立,x+9x=3 第四次:(y=123 ) &(3x=4第五次:(y=123 )&(4 +y;x =i+) i=x ;for (;1; x+=i);while (1) (x +;for(i=10;1 ;i-) sum+=i;6、下面程序段的運(yùn)行結(jié)果是:C for (y=1;y10;)y=(x=3* y

3、,x+1) ,x-1);printf (x=%d,y=%d,x,y);A)x=27,y=27B)x=12,y=13C)x=15,y=14D)x=y=27y=(4,x-1)y=(4,2)=2第一次:110 為真,x=3,x+1=3+1=4,第二次:210 為真,x=3*2=6,7y=(7,x-1) = (7,5)y=5第三次:510 為真,x=3*5=15 16y=(16,x-1) = (16,14)y=14第四次:1410為假,7、下面程序段的運(yùn)行結(jié)果是for(x=3;x6;x+)printf(x %2) ?(*%d): ( #%dn),x);解析:第一次:36 為真,3%2=1 *3x+ 9

4、x=4第二次:46 為真,4%2=0 #4 (換行)x+9x=5 第三次:5 6 為真,5%2=1*5x+ 今x=6第四次:6100) break;for(;1;);int k=0;do(+k;while (k =0);int s=36;while (36);s;9、執(zhí)行語句for(i=1;i+4;);后變量i的值是 A)3 B )4C)5 D)不定實(shí)驗(yàn)題二:編程題1、編寫程序,求1-3+5-7+.-99+101的值。 (1+5+9+13+17+ +101) -(3+7+11+15+ .+99)方法一:main()int i,j,sum1=0,sum2=0,sum;for(i=1;i=101;

5、i+=4)sum1+=i;for(j=3;j=99;j+=4)sum2+=j;sum=sum1-sum2;printf( “ 1-3+5-7+ .-99+101=%d”,sum);方法二:main()int i,sum=0,s=1;for(i=1; i=101;i+=2)sum=sum+i*s;s=-s;/*控制符號(hào)交替變換*/printf(sum=%d,sum);2、編寫程序,求 e 的值。e 1+1/1!+1/2!+1/3!+1/n!用for循環(huán),計(jì)算前50項(xiàng)。用循環(huán),要求直至最后一項(xiàng)的值小于10-4源程序一:(1)用for循環(huán)實(shí)現(xiàn)main( )int i,n;double sum=1,t

6、=1;printf(input n:n);scanf(%d,&n);for(i=1;i=n;i+) t=t*i;/*實(shí)現(xiàn)階乘*/sum=sum+1/t;printf(e=%lf,sum);源程序二:(2 )用while循環(huán)實(shí)現(xiàn)#includemain( )int i;doubel sum=1,t=1;while(fabs(1.0/t)1e-4)/* fabs 求浮點(diǎn)型數(shù)據(jù)的絕對(duì)值 */t=t*i;sum=sum+1/t;i+;printf(e=%lf,sum);3、編寫程序,在屏幕上打印出以下圖形。*& & & & &*& & & & & & &*& & & & &*解:程序如下main()int ij,k;for(i=0;i=3;i+)/*輸出上面 4 行*號(hào)*/for(j=0;j=2-i;j+)printf( “ “);/*輸出*號(hào)前面的空格*/for(k=0;k=2*i;k+)printf( “*”);/* 輸出 * 號(hào)*/printf(“n”);/*輸出一行*號(hào)后換行*/for(i=0;i=2;i+)/* 輸出下面 3 行*號(hào)*/for(j=0;j=i;j+)printf(“ “); /*輸出*號(hào)前面的空格*/for(k=0;k=4-2*i;k+)/* 輸出 * 號(hào)*/printf(

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

評(píng)論

0/150

提交評(píng)論